Been turning over one specific question about @Dusk DvP settlement for a couple days now, and it is not the question most people are actually asking. Everyone wants t0 know if both legs of a trade move together. Almost nobody asks whether either leg can quietly unwind after the fact.
honestly, that's the part that actually decides whether "atomic" means anything to an institution. the thing is, Dusk isn't relying on probabilistic confirmation here it uses Succinct Attestation for deterministic finality, so settled actually means settled, not "settled unless something changes." Layer shielded balances and selective disclosure on top of that, and a trade clears without broadcasting size or counterparty to the market, which public settlement chains basically can't touch.
that's a real shift for anything institutional removing counterparty risk between two legs is genuinely hard to fake.
what I still don't have a clean answer for: none of this manufactures the cash leg. Tokenized deposit, regulated stablecoin, something narrower built for purpose still open. And the CCIP extension adds reach but also a second atomicity boundary worth thinking through carefully.
still, NPEX's volume looking organic rather than incentivized is the number I'd actually trust over sentiment.
